&lt;h3 style="font-size:25px;padding-bottom:9px;"&gt;Common mistakes include:&lt;/h3&gt;
&lt;ul&gt;
&lt;li data-list-item-id="e95df308a0d9b48029268c2cbad1a8818"&gt;&lt;strong&gt;Choosing a program without checking accreditation.&lt;/strong&gt; To become a respiratory therapist, individuals typically need to earn at least an associate degree in respiratory therapy from an accredited program. However, some may pursue a bachelorâ€™s degree for broader career growth and advancement opportunities.&lt;/li&gt;
&lt;li data-list-item-id="e6720b479f18da237f610379bd873ee30"&gt;&lt;strong&gt;Underestimating certification requirements.&lt;/strong&gt; After earning a degree, aspiring respiratory therapists must pass the Certified Respiratory Therapist (CRT) or Registered Respiratory Therapist (RRT) exam, which is required for licensure in most states.&lt;/li&gt;
&lt;li data-list-item-id="ed65945b1c3d570f84cc756a6e0a827ac"&gt;&lt;strong&gt;Forgetting about state licensure.&lt;/strong&gt; Respiratory therapists must obtain state licensure to practice, which involves meeting specific requirements that vary by state, as well as continuing education requirements to maintain licensure.&lt;/li&gt;
&lt;li data-list-item-id="e2e62cf52e1b7981bc44f0d9050608fad"&gt;&lt;strong&gt;Ignoring hands-on experience.&lt;/strong&gt; Internships, clinical rotations, and supervised patient care help students learn how to work with respiratory equipment, monitor vital signs, communicate with the health care team, and make decisions under pressure.&lt;/li&gt;
&lt;li data-list-item-id="ef127e9d340030f4f0074a54356c95f23"&gt;&lt;strong&gt;Not exploring specialty credentials.&lt;/strong&gt; Specialty credentials in respiratory therapy can be earned through the National Board for Respiratory Care (NBRC), allowing respiratory therapists to focus on areas such as pediatric care, sleep disorder testing, or critical care, which can support career advancement opportunities.&lt;/li&gt;
&lt;li data-list-item-id="e90d6a224be6a98fe6a502d33b0c52761"&gt;&lt;strong&gt;Assuming every respiratory therapy role is the same.&lt;/strong&gt; Respiratory therapists often have variable routines and responsibilities, working directly with patients to determine effective therapies and treatment plans for specific breathing conditions, including both chronic and acute respiratory conditions.&lt;/li&gt;
&lt;li data-list-item-id="e5e10ced3b596f517bb8c9723da9bef89"&gt;&lt;strong&gt;Not preparing for real-world schedules.&lt;/strong&gt; The work environment for respiratory therapists can be fast-paced and high-demand, often requiring them to be on their feet for most of their shifts, including nights, weekends, and holidays, as many medical facilities operate around the clock.&lt;/li&gt;
&lt;/ul&gt;

&lt;h2 style="font-size:1.875rem;padding-bottom:10px;"&gt;Industry Certification Preparation Through CompTIA Alignment&lt;/h2&gt;
&lt;p&gt;A key advantage of Edison State's Information Technology and Cybersecurity programs is their alignment with industry-recognized CompTIA certification objectives. Many courses are designed to help students build the knowledge and skills needed to prepare for certifications that employers recognize and value.&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;In addition to receiving instruction aligned with certification competencies, students receive support as they prepare for certification exams. Each of the CompTIA-aligned courses includes a free certification exam voucher with the purchase of the required courseware, providing an added opportunity to earn professional credentials while completing their education.&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;Depending on their coursework and career interests, students may take the following courses to prepare for CompTIA certification exams:&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;ul&gt;
&lt;li data-list-item-id="e34ac554fb1704be1ea68fbc7461608cf"&gt;CIS-111 IT Fundamentals is aligned with CompTIA Tech+&lt;/li&gt;
&lt;li data-list-item-id="ea73869013ccf8204178d003d5a1eeed8"&gt;CIS-214 Networking Essentials is aligned with CompTIA Network+&lt;/li&gt;
&lt;li data-list-item-id="e810e20810c4503bf32c6c4d2337ff231"&gt;CIS-215 IT Essentials is aligned with CompTIA A+&lt;/li&gt;
&lt;li data-list-item-id="e1ba0fb0aacc3d647ab1a1231b3c94b0e"&gt;CIS-217 is aligned with CompTIA Cloud+&lt;/li&gt;
&lt;li data-list-item-id="ec1eaa1f48af8992f52c8f42906a2315b"&gt;CYB-236 is aligned with CompTIA Security+&lt;/li&gt;
&lt;li data-list-item-id="ed221a46963bfcdc917ecab27ace9ae03"&gt;CYB-237 is aligned with CompTIA PenTest+&lt;/li&gt;
&lt;li data-list-item-id="e3e777a0ffdc5e6cb5bd3cd976483797f"&gt;CYB-240 is aligned with CompTIA CySA+&lt;/li&gt;
&lt;/ul&gt;

&lt;h2 style="font-size:1.875rem;padding-bottom:10px;"&gt;Essential Clinical Skills Youâ€™ll Master&lt;/h2&gt;
&lt;p&gt;Clinical training is one of the most important parts of medical assistant training because medical assistants play a direct role in patient care and patient safety. Students learn to welcome patients, prepare patients for exams, gather medical histories, document the chief complaint, and record a patientâ€™s current health status before the provider enters the room.&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;Students learn to accurately measure and record vital signs, perform basic medical tests, and assist in patient examinations and procedures. Medical assistants are trained to perform essential clinical skills such as taking vital signs, which include measuring blood pressure, heart rate, temperature, and respiratory rate, and providing critical data for patient assessment.&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;Medical assistants are responsible for taking vital signs, including blood pressure, temperature, heart rate, and respiratory rate, providing critical data that indicates a patientâ€™s current health status. These measurements provide critical data that help health care providers make decisions about diagnostic tests, treatments, referrals, and follow-up care.&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;Edison Stateâ€™s medical assistant program includes hands-on training in health care labs that simulate exam rooms and everyday health care settings. In these labs, aspiring medical assistants practice direct patient care, learn how to communicate effectively during patient intake, and build the technical skills needed to support physicians during examinations.&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;Clinical training emphasizes direct patient interaction, ensuring safe patient care and support for physicians during examinations. Medical assistants are taught to maintain proper infection control standards and implement sanitization techniques, which are essential for ensuring patient safety in medical facilities.&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;These clinical duties connect directly to career outcomes in Piqua-area hospitals, clinics, urgent care centers, and physician practices. Because medical assisting today requires both technical knowledge and professionalism, students graduate with the skills needed to contribute to high-quality patient care and stronger patient outcomes. Students who want to compare training timelines can also explore &lt;a href="/blog/how-long-are-community-college-programs"&gt;how long community college programs may take&lt;/a&gt; before choosing the path that best supports their career goals.&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;h3 style="font-size:25px;padding-bottom:9px;"&gt;Advanced Clinical Procedures&lt;/h3&gt;
&lt;p&gt;Advanced clinical procedures help students move beyond basic patient intake into specialized skills used every day in medical facilities. Phlebotomy, the practice of drawing blood for laboratory testing, is a key skill taught in medical assistant programs, ensuring that students can perform this task safely and effectively.&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;Phlebotomy, the practice of drawing blood from patients for laboratory testing, is a key responsibility of medical assistants, requiring training in techniques for safely and effectively collecting blood samples. Students also learn specimen labeling, handling, processing, and documentation to ensure blood tests are completed accurately.&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;Medical assistants perform urinalysis, which involves collecting and analyzing urine samples to detect various health conditions, and they are trained to document and report their findings accurately. These basic lab tests may help screen for urinary tract infections, kidney disease, dehydration, diabetes-related concerns, or other conditions that require provider review.&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;Training in electrocardiography (ECG) is essential for medical assistants, as it involves recording the heartâ€™s electrical activity to detect cardiac issues and requires both technical skills and patient interaction.&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;Medication administration is another area where students build specialized knowledge under appropriate supervision. Medical assistants learn pharmacology, which includes understanding various medications, their uses, dosages, and potential side effects, to ensure patient safety and effective treatment.&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;h3 style="font-size:25px;padding-bottom:9px;"&gt;Common Administrative Mistakes to Avoid&lt;/h3&gt;
&lt;ul&gt;
&lt;li data-list-item-id="e6d9bf8e94f7c629d8a9d2fdac8cb50f1"&gt;&lt;strong&gt;HIPAA compliance violations:&lt;/strong&gt; Students learn that protected health information must be handled carefully. Sharing patient records improperly, leaving medical records visible, or discussing patient details in public areas can create privacy risks and affect patient trust.&lt;/li&gt;
&lt;li data-list-item-id="ee8ed96bb4f76a9591d18c339906f2a00"&gt;&lt;strong&gt;Insurance verification errors:&lt;/strong&gt; Incorrect insurance information can delay patient care, create billing problems, or cause denied claims. Medical assistants learn to verify benefits, confirm pre-authorizations, and document claim details accurately.&lt;/li&gt;
&lt;li data-list-item-id="e9611799aa9fa6bed861e47b6b4d83b64"&gt;&lt;strong&gt;Medical record documentation mistakes:&lt;/strong&gt; Incomplete or inaccurate medical records can affect continuity of care. Students practice clear documentation, proper use of medical terminology, and careful EHR updates to ensure health care providers have reliable information.&lt;/li&gt;
&lt;li data-list-item-id="e2f0177b2dc47297f22e6b577229fee2f"&gt;&lt;strong&gt;Scheduling conflicts:&lt;/strong&gt; Poor scheduling can disrupt clinic workflow efficiency, increase wait times, and frustrate patients. Training emphasizes appointment systems, cancellation management, walk-in coordination, and communication with the health care team.&lt;/li&gt;

&lt;h2 style="font-size:1.875rem;padding-bottom:10px;"&gt;Accounting vs. Finance: Understanding the Difference&lt;/h2&gt;
&lt;p&gt;Finance vs. accounting represents one of the most common decision points for business students, yet many struggle to articulate the key differences between these career paths. Both disciplines work with financial data and support organizational decision-making, but they approach business challenges from distinct angles. Because many students in the Piqua region begin with the Accounting Associate of Applied Business (AAB) at Edison State, understanding these differences early helps them choose the pathway that best fits their longâ€‘term goals.&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;Accounting careers center on recording, classifying, and reporting financial transactions according to generally accepted accounting principles. However, modern accounting extends far beyond recordkeepingâ€”accounting professionals also support decisionâ€‘making through analytical work, budgeting, forecasting, cost analysis, and financial planning. Finance careers focus on analyzing financial information to guide investment strategies, assess risk, and plan for future growth. In Piqua-area businesses, accounting professionals ensure accurate financial statements and provide operational insights, while finance professionals evaluate investment opportunities, develop financial goals, and assist with long-range planning.&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;Ohioâ€™s employment data support strong outcomes for both paths, reinforcing why &lt;a href="/blog/is-accounting-a-good-career-salary-job-growth-and-degree-options"&gt;accounting is a good career with strong salary and job growth&lt;/a&gt;. The accounting field is expected to maintain strong demand, with thousands of annual openings for accountants and auditors projected through 2030. Many of these opportunities are expected due to the need to replace professionals who leave the workforce, including those who retire, creating opportunities for new graduates entering the field. This creates significant leadership and advancement opportunities for new graduates â€“ including those who begin with the AAB and continue into bachelorâ€™s-level accounting or finance programs.&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;Personal interests and work style matter most for long-term satisfaction. Accounting focuses on accuracy, compliance, and systematic processes. Tax accounting, auditing, and financial reporting require attention to detail and comfort with regulatory frameworks. Finance emphasizes strategic thinking, market analysis, and forward-looking decisions. Financial modeling, risk management, and investment strategies appeal to those interested in broader business dynamics. Students who enjoy budgeting, forecasting, and analytical decisionâ€‘support often discover that managerial and corporate accounting roles offer more strategic work than they initially expect.&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;Credential requirements differ between fields. For accounting careers, certified public accountant licensure carries significant weight locally and opens doors to advancement. Ohio recently passed CPA Pathways legislation (House Bill 238, effective January 2025), reducing barriers by eliminating rigid 150-credit requirements and focusing instead on required coursework, examination, and experience. For finance careers, chartered financial analyst certification or certified financial planner credentials demonstrate expertise, though requirements vary by role. Students beginning with the AAB can progress toward the Financial Management Accounting Associate (FMAA) credential and later the Certified Management Accountant (CMA), which supports advancement in both accounting and finance roles.&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;h2 style="font-size:1.875rem;padding-bottom:10px;"&gt;Understanding the Critical Role of a Paramedic&lt;/h2&gt;
&lt;p&gt;Paramedics are advanced emergency medical technicians who provide pre-hospital care and emergency medicine to patients experiencing medical emergencies, traumatic injuries, and life-threatening conditions. In Ohio, paramedics work under the State Board of Emergency Medical, Fire, and Transportation Services, operating within a legally defined scope of practice that includes advanced life support procedures.&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;Paramedics provide advanced life support, assess patients, administer medications, manage emergencies, and help stabilize individuals experiencing serious injuries or medical conditions. They use specialized training and clinical judgment to deliver care while preparing patients for transport to appropriate medical facilities.&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;Work environments vary significantly. Paramedics work on ambulance units responding to 911 calls, in emergency departments at hospitals, on critical care transport teams moving patients between medical facility locations, and alongside police officers and fire departments at emergency scenes.&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;h3 style="font-size:25px;padding-bottom:9px;"&gt;Daily Responsibilities and Emergency Procedures&lt;/h3&gt;
&lt;p&gt;A typical shift for paramedics involves equipment checks, vehicle inspections, and readiness protocols before any calls arrive. When dispatched to emergencies, paramedics rapidly assess patients, determine treatment priorities, and initiate life support interventions based on established protocols approved by their medical director.&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;Patient care documentation remains essential throughout every call. Paramedics record vital signs, treatments administered, and patient responses, and transport patients to appropriate hospitals while communicating critical information to receiving emergency department staff.&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;Coordination with other first responders defines much of paramedic work. At a car accident scene, for example, paramedics collaborate with fire departments for vehicle extrication, communicate with dispatch for additional resources, and coordinate with hospital staff for seamless patient handoffsâ€”all while maintaining professional and ethical standards under intense pressure.&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;h2 style="font-size:1.875rem;padding-bottom:10px;"&gt;Step-by-Step Path to Becoming a Paramedic&lt;/h2&gt;
&lt;article class="media media--type-image media--view-mode-full" style="padding-bottom:20px;" drupal-media&gt;
&lt;div&gt;  &lt;img loading="lazy" src="/sites/default/files/styles/coh_x_large/public/2026-07/step-by-step_path_to_becoming_a_paramedic_in_piqua.jpg?itok=_vCDASuD" width="1360" height="906" alt="Step-by-Step Path to Becoming a Paramedic in Piqua"&gt;
&lt;/div&gt;
&lt;/article&gt;
&lt;p&gt;The journey to becoming a paramedic follows a clear educational pathway that builds clinical knowledge and psychomotor skills progressively. Evaluating &lt;a href="/blog/why-community-college-might-be-the-best-option-for-your-education"&gt;the benefits of community colleges&lt;/a&gt; allows students to align affordability, accessibility, and career-focused programs with their long-term goals.&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;ul&gt;
&lt;li data-list-item-id="e52538e7a4fc1f1d271784991540e5db5"&gt;&lt;strong&gt;Educational Foundation&lt;/strong&gt;: Start with a high school diploma or GED. Coursework in biology, anatomy and physiology, and life sciences provides valuable preparation. Strong reading comprehension, communication skills, and basic math abilities support success in medical training.&lt;/li&gt;
&lt;li data-list-item-id="e2a4106d2dad5b74b996c3fec5f3d384a"&gt;&lt;strong&gt;EMT Training&lt;/strong&gt;: All paramedics must first become certified emergency medical technicians. EMT training programs typically require 120 to 150 hours of instruction covering basic life support, patient assessment, trauma care, and emergency response procedures. After completing EMT training, candidates must pass the National Registry EMT examination and obtain Ohio certification.&lt;/li&gt;
&lt;li data-list-item-id="eb2e2c1e094ba5eb4d3c6e2c2cfb25d06"&gt;&lt;strong&gt;Paramedic Program Enrollment&lt;/strong&gt;: With EMT certification and a completed anatomy and physiology course (minimum grade C required), candidates can apply to accredited paramedic training programs. These allied health education programs typically range from 900 to 1,500 total hours, combining classroom instruction, laboratory practice, clinical rotations at hospitals, and field internship hours with working ambulance crews. Gaining clarity on &lt;a href="/blog/how-long-are-community-college-programs"&gt;how long community college programs are&lt;/a&gt; helps students plan timelines effectively while balancing education with personal and professional commitments.&lt;/li&gt;
&lt;li data-list-item-id="e141369d57182c8fb22655ec56082c0ef"&gt;&lt;strong&gt;Certification and Licensing&lt;/strong&gt;: After completing an approved paramedic program, candidates must pass the National Registry Paramedic examination. Ohio state certification requires submitting proof of education completion, passing examination scores, a background check, a valid driverâ€™s license, and proof of EMT certification.&lt;/li&gt;
&lt;li data-list-item-id="ed35561e6f347878e3410452f7c2a9890"&gt;&lt;strong&gt;Building Experience&lt;/strong&gt;: New paramedics gain experience through employment with EMS agencies, fire departments, and hospitals. Additional certification opportunities include Advanced Cardiac Life Support, Pediatric Advanced Life Support, and specialty credentials for critical care transport.&lt;/li&gt;
&lt;/ul&gt;
